Description

Refugees face challenging legal systems because they must navigate such systems with no access to affordable legal assistance while understanding an unfamiliar language.The proposed solution presents a multilingual artificial intelligence instrument which delivers direction about legal matters and rights education as well as web and mobile support systems.The system is to support disadvantaged communities by linking complex legal systems with essential human rights during knowledge distribution.

Problem description

Refugees find themselves desperate because they lack both professional legal help and sufficient understanding of the laws while speaking in countries with foreign languages. Asylum seekers face obstacles when accessing safety alongside justice and protection through the asylum process. Limited legal resources force most refugees to independently handle complex legal processes which results in elevated possibilities of both legal exploitation and deportation.

Proposed Solutions

Users reach the multilingual AI legal assistant assistance through messaging applications and web-based portals. The system connects users to their spoken language rights information which it presents both through voice communications and text notes. This system receives training on foreign asylum laws and domestic legal systems and gives guidance with cultural sensitivity.
